On November 18, 1975, Bruce Springsteen & The E Street Band made their first concert appearance outside of America, at London’s Hammersmith Odeon. Born to Run had been released three months earlier, and Springsteen had famously appeared on the covers of Time and Newsweek three weeks before the Hammersmith gig—was the rest of the world finally ready for him? More than 40 years later, Hammersmith Odeon London ’75 answers with a resounding “yes”—and now, for the first time on vinyl, fans can experience the magic of that unforgettable night.
